"Amtrak Regional Through Westchester Avenue Station" Amtrak Northeast Regional 190 heads east under the abandoned NYW&B Westchester Ave Station on Amtrak's Hell Gate Line. The station was designed by Cass Gilbert & completed using terra cotta detailing in 1908. Service ceased in 1937, but due to the way the station was constructed, it still remains today, suspended over Amtrak's Hell Gate Line (Northeast East Corridor). Due to the angle of the station and the path of the sun, this shot can only be done using the first two Regionals of the morning OR during somewhat cloudy weather. *Photo inspired by Sullivan & Sullivan.
